Moonpig Gives That Special Touch To Greetings Cards

Advantages: Different and good quality
Disadvantages: Expensive

Everybody knows the Moonpig advert which really says something about their clever advertising campaigns. Yes, they are expensive, but using the service is so easy and the cards are very special. I have used them for a couple of special birthdays recently and I certainly would use them again. The Moonpig website is very easy to use and when you land on the homepage you see immediately which categories are available. You do need an account but that ...
...it you want to. Once you have done that you can start designing your own card. Click on the category you want and off you go. It is very simple and you do get the option to change your mind should you want to. There is a huge range of choice here from conventional greetings cards to funny ones with spoof adverts on them. It is sometimes a bit difficult to decide exactly what you want, so it’s a good thing that you can change you choice if you wish. ...

A Beautiful Way To Send Flowers

Advantages: Novel
Disadvantages: None

I was visiting one of my regular patients over the Easter period and saw a lovely card next to her bedside which was filled with the most beautiful selection of flowers. I had never come across such an unusual flower arrangement before which was so different to the usual bunch of standard flowers. I asked her where she had received the item from and she told me that her daughter had sent it to her. I asked if I could have a look at the back of it ...
...to send to my mother in law for her birthday. It stated that it had come from www.flowercard.co.uk needless to say I visited the website when I got home from work that evening and I was very pleasantly surprised at the range available. www.flowercard.co.uk is a company which is based in Guernsey in the Channel Islands and has been established for 10 years. They have attended Chelsea and Hampton Court flower shows and have collected several awards ...
